## Further reading

Receiptly is the batch mailer that sends donation receipts nightly. Recent topics for the sync: retry semantics after the duplicate-send incident, template versioning, and the move to per-charity sending windows. Skim the incident review before proposing changes to the retry queue. Background docs, diagrams, and the incident review are on the internal page below.

dashboard of yahaf-kawep = https://grafana.nelvrocorp.internal/spaces/projects/spaces/364313bfe15e

Meeting notes — transport coordination, Aldbury data centre. Subject: delivery of the Cryptholm hardware security module from the Renlow staging facility. The crate travels under dual custody; the assigned driver must keep it in sight at all times and avoid unscheduled stops. Arrival is planned for Tuesday, 10:00, service gate two, with the security office notified in advance. For the coordinator's records, the confidential hand-over instruction appears immediately below.

courier memo of yajof-yawep: the ulaix silath courier leaves the casax ledger at gate 3093 under passcode 598820

Subject: Turnstile counter cut-over — done

Hi all, the GateTally counter is now fully on the new ingest path at the Ferrow Park stadium. Plugin authors: the legacy polling endpoint is gone, so switch to the event stream. Sample rates and batching behave slightly differently now. The settings the new service runs with are below.

deployment values, kawip-kafog:
belath:
  pin: 3709
  tenant: ulaox
  seal: seal_25075386
  metrics_host: metrics.belath.halixhq.test
  standby_team: gormir
  escalation: wenys-fenwyn
  nonce: 26e5f7

INTERNAL MEMO — Finance Team Only

Re: Term Sheet from Caldrey Systems

Caldrey's revised term sheet arrived Tuesday. Key points: a three-year supply commitment, volume rebates tiered at 8% and 12%, and an exclusivity clause covering the Velmora product line. Lena Harwick has flagged the exclusivity language as potentially restrictive given our pipeline with other partners. Please model cash impact under both tiers before Friday's review. Our position going into negotiations is noted below.

board note of kahag-baguf: The finance team signed off on a budget of $419.2 million for Project Gorvan.